Emin Durakovic is a 20-year-old football player who plays as a central midfielder for Melbourne City FC, born on July 27, 2005. Follow Emin Durakovic on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.

In the 2025/2026 A-League Men season, Emin Durakovic has recorded 0 goals, 2 assists, 596 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 6.53.

Emin Durakovic scores highly on Assists compared to central midfielders in the A-League Men.
